Problem
Conventional mobile terminals face complexity in menu structures and functionality, making it difficult to effectively utilize memos generated in memo mode, as they lack efficient methods to link and execute related items.
Innovation Solution
A mobile terminal with a touchscreen and controller that captures images, allows handwriting input, displays item groups upon touch input, links items with memos, and executes these items upon selection, enhancing memo utilization by integrating functions like maps, messengers, calendars, and multimedia.

A mobile terminal and a control method thereof are provided. A mobile terminal according to an embodiment of the present invention generates a memo corresponding to a captured image in a memo mode, displays an item group including at least one item on a touchscreen in a memo mode, links at least one item of the item group with a generated memo and stores the item linked with the memo. Accordingly, utilization of a memo is improved by linking the memo with an item executable in the mobile terminal.
